Tema: Ingenieria sostenible La crisis ambiental y energetica es un tema recurrente en la politica global a nivel mundial y en latinoamerica (Estenssoro Saavedra, 2010; Santamarina y Cho, 2011). El crecimiento poblacional y las exigencias de confort conllevan a actuar sobre las construcciones civiles a traves de nuevos sistemas alternativos de usos de energia renovable que constituye un desafio para lograr un uso mas racional de la energia. La energia geotermica es la energia almacenada en forma de calor por debajo de la superficie del terreno. En funcion del rango de temperaturas presente en el subsuelo, se pueden clasificar en energia geotermica de muy baja, baja, media y alta entalpia (Xydis et al., 2013). La energia geotermica de muy baja entalpia es la que se puede aprovechar para la climatizacion de construcciones mediante el empleo de bombas de calor geotermicas (Fu et al., 2013). Este tipo de sistemas energeticos ha despertado el interes de numerosos investigadores alrededor del mundo en estos ultimos anos (Adaro et al., 1999; Sanner, 2001; Lund et al.; 2005; Yun y Santamarina, 2008; Iannelli y Gil 2012; Fu et al., 2013; Hahnlein et al. 2013). Sin embargo, los intentos de aprovechar el sistema de energia de baja entalpia son aun escasos. Los sistemas de climatizacion a partir de geotermia de baja entalpia en viviendas estan muy desarrollados en el norte de EE.UU., Canada, Japon, Austria, Suiza, Grecia, Autralia y Europa (Maghiar y Antal, 2001; Brandl, 2006; de Moel et al.,2010; Xydis et al., 2013) pero existen pocos antecedentes en latinoamerica (Flores Larsen et al., 2002; Cabral et al., 2004; Iannelli y Gill, 2012).  En este trabajo se plantea el importante desafio de estudiar sistemas alternativos de tecnologias de construccion que puedan aprovechar la energia geotermica y que puedan ser aplicados en suelos loessicos.  Se presentan aqui las caracteristicas de los suelos loessicos, el analisis de la conductividad termica y como influye esta en los sistemas geotermicos de baja entalpia. Tambien se presentan la revision de calculos y diferentes configuraciones para uso del sistema.
